RESPONSIBILITIES 

  • Providing accurate, relevant, and timely advice to SBM on a variety of legal topics in support of the GR&S, FPS and Operations business lines in respect of contracts for installation (of FPSOs, FSOs), transportation, logistics and other related contracts
  • Drafting, reviewing, and negotiating various commercial contracts and agreements, utilizing both standard templates utilized by SBM and industry standard contracts (in particular BIMCO), such as installation contracts, charterparties, transportation, logistics, framework agreements, Memoranda of Agreements (MoAs), Memoranda of Understandings (MOUs), confidentiality agreements
  • Draft, develop and update SBM’s suite of standard contract templates for installation, transportation and logistics’ scopes
  • Provide legal support and advice in relation to the operation of the Normand Installer, SBM’s multi-functional anchor handling and offshore construction vessel. including negotiating framework agreements, subcontracts, charterparties and claims 
  • Assessing, proposing (and where appropriate) ensuring and managing, adequate mitigation of legal risks to the GR&S business line in relation to installation, transport and logistics contracts.
  • Managing and prioritizing tasks to meet deadlines from the GR&S and Installation business line, often at short notice.
  • Ensuring compliance with all laws and regulations that apply to the business.
  • Promoting legal, compliance and risk management best practice throughout the company.
  • Communicating with and managing certain third-parties such as external counsel, ship brokers, experts and/or auditors in line with SBM legal services procurement processes (providing feedback on legal panel performance).
  • Staying up to date with changes to legislation and case law, particularly in relation to laws, rules and regulations that directly affect installation, transportation and logistics.
  • Providing input on and/or proposing adequate legal tools/contractual set-ups to serve SBM’s primary business goals.
  • Designing and delivering legal training to the business as needed in line with SBM Training Calendar initiatives.
  • Liaising with the business leaders and support functions.
  • Reporting and updating LCCI Leadership Team, head of Legal for GR&S, head of Legal for FPS and Product Line Directors on key legal issues and risks, including lessons learnt and improvement areas for the business.


JOB REQUIREMENTS:

EDUCATION: 

  • Law degree common law, or civil law with sound common law working experience
  • Fluent in English (spoken and written) (Dutch, French and Portuguese language skills are a plus)

EXPERIENCE: 

  • A minimum of 3 years PQE as in-house lawyer or in private practice a must 
  • Experience in marine transportation, offshore support vessels and logistics 
  • Experience of drafting, negotiating and advising on BIMCO contracts (in particular SUPPLYTIME, TOWCON, TOWHIRE, HEAVYCON, HEAVYLIFTVOY, CONLINEBOOKING) 
  • Understanding of marine insurance, including P&I insurance
